ENHANCING SAI’s CONTRIBUTION IN THE GOVERNANCE OF EXTRACTIVE INDUSTRIESEstablished at the XXI Conference of Supreme Audit Institutions (INCOSAI)-Beijing China, October 2013

Assigned SAI Uganda as Chair. Slide5

ENHANCING SAI’s CONTRIBUTION IN THE GOVERNANCE OF EXTRACTIVE INDUSTRIESThe scope of the Working Group on Audit of Extractive Industry: Oil, Gas and Solid minerals.Slide6

ENHANCING SAI’s CONTRIBUTION IN THE GOVERNANCE OF EXTRACTIVE INDUSTRIESCOMMUNITY OF PRACTICE (COP) The Kampala meeting approved the creation of WGEI Community of Practice coordination office (COP)

.  COP recruited and reported -August 2015 - 1st three Months contract to November 2015.

 Seconded from the Norwegian Refugee Council's (NRC) roster of experts NORCAP.

 

Secondment

financed by the SAI Norway (OAGN)

 

Positive achievements

by the Coordinator Community of practice within this one month.

Challenge

funds

needed funds to extend operations of COP to at least one full yearSlide8
